Description

The programme for the Members' Forum will include UKHCA briefings by CEO Jane Townson and Policy & Campaigns Director Colin Angel; on a range of areas currently having an impact on providers, including:

  • Workforce

  • Financial sustainability

  • Regulation

  • Quality and innovation

  • Public perception

The forum will also provide an opportunity to discuss issues and current trends in your local areas with UKHCA and other local providers.

United Kingdom Homecare Association Ltd (UKHCA) is the professional association of home care providers from the independent, voluntary, not-for-profit and statutory sectors. UKHCA helps organisations that provide social care (also known as domiciliary care or homecare), which may include nursing services, to people in their own homes, promoting high standards of care and providing representation with national and regional policy-makers and regulators.
